Roof Ventilator Repair Questions
What causes roof ventilator issues? Common causes include debris buildup, motor failure, or damaged blades that hinder proper airflow.
How can I tell if my roof ventilator needs repair? Signs include unusual noises, poor ventilation, or visible damage on the ventilator components.
What are typical repairs for roof ventilators? Repairs often involve cleaning, replacing motors or blades, and sealing any leaks around the unit.
Why is proper ventilation important for a roof? Proper ventilation helps regulate temperature and moisture, preventing damage to roofing and attic spaces.
